Key Ideas and Details: How does the Messenger describe Creon in lines 1291-1303? Does this
description sound like that of a tragic hero? Explain.???

Respuesta :

jaydenmujica jaydenmujica
  • 12-05-2020

Answer:

The messenger describes Creon as someone who was great, he saved them and their city from destruction. He then describes Creon's descent from a great man to a man full of sorrow and grief. This does sound like a tragic hero because he fell from a position of wealth and power to that of nothingness.
